Generative Adversarial Networks Style

Generative Adversarial Networks (GANs) are a cornerstone of AiNow's technology. GANs consist of two neural networks—the generator and the discriminator—that work in tandem to produce highly realistic and creative designs. The generator creates new designs based on input data, while the discriminator evaluates these designs against existing ones. This iterative process results in highly refined and unique fashion pieces. For example, AiNow can generate intricate patterns and textures that mimic traditional craftsmanship, providing designers with a wealth of options to explore and customize.

Neural Style Transfer

Neural Style Transfer (NST) is another powerful feature of AiNow, allowing designers to apply the characteristics of one image to another. This technology can transform simple sketches into detailed, stylized designs inspired by renowned artists or historical periods. For instance, a designer can take a basic dress sketch and apply the intricate patterns of a Baroque painting, resulting in a unique and visually stunning piece. NST opens up new avenues for creativity, enabling designers to experiment with diverse artistic influences and create truly one-of-a-kind fashion items.

Essential Considerations

  • Data Quality: The effectiveness of AI in fashion design heavily relies on the quality and diversity of the input data. High-quality datasets lead to more accurate and innovative designs.
  • Ethical AI Use: Ensuring that AI is used responsibly and ethically is crucial. This includes addressing biases in algorithms and maintaining transparency in AI-generated designs.
  • Integration with Existing Workflows: Successful implementation of AI in fashion requires seamless integration with current design and production processes to maximize efficiency and creativity.
  • Continuous Learning: AI models must be continuously updated and trained with new data to stay relevant and effective in the ever-changing fashion landscape.
